What are Common Mercedes-Benz Exhaust Problems?

If you're driving an older Mercedes-Benz model -- a Mercedes-Benz E 320, for instance, or a Mercedes-Benz 300 SE from the 1990s -- you've probably seen the Check Engine come on once or twice, at least, maybe even gotten an error code for oxygen sensor failure.

Usually, it's just a case of a leaking exhaust manifold or exhaust pipe (or, with sluggish acceleration and a failed emissions test -- say, with a Mercedes-Benz A-Class sedan -- it could be a clogged catalytic converter). But if the muffler's unusually noisy, you're having engine trouble, and gas mileage is getting worse, you've likely got other issues in the exhaust system.

That's a big deal. The exhaust fails, you'll run afoul of emissions standards, a few laws, even maybe end up sick from the noxious byproducts -- carbon monoxide (CO), hydrocarbons, nitrogen oxides -- of the engine burning fuel and air -- of the engine burning fuel and air: pollution the exhaust would normally catch and turn into water vapor and carbon dioxide before it becomes a problem.

Whatever part of the exhaust ends up being the trouble -- if not the exhaust manifold, then likely the catalytic converter, but sometimes even the resonator -- you'll have to replace it ASAP. If it's been a few years or around 100,000 miles since your last exhaust maintenance, you're probably due anyway.
